Sand bed colour
i am thinking of puttin Tahitian moon sand as my sandbed. I have been wondering will this affect my fish? having a black sand bed instead of a pinkish white or normal sand colour? Does the colour change the behaviour and their comfort levels?
Does the colour really matter, besides of looks? |

I have the black moon sand in my tank. It's beautiful, makes colors pop. It's ok for fish. The sand size is big and it's very rough. It can irritate many coral. And it does not supply some calcuim that normal white sand does.
